Using the following command to show driver status:
# cat /proc/scsi/rr26xx/x
This command will show the driver version number, physical device list and logical
device list.
5 - Updating the Driver
First obtain the new driver module file rr26xx.ko from the driver image. Refer to the
previous section "Obtain the Driver Module". In the following steps, we assume you
have copied it to /tmp/rr26xx.ko, and your initrd file is /boot/initrd-`uname –r`.img
1. If you are not booting from disks attached to RR26xx controller, you can update
the driver just by reinstalling it following the previous section, "Install RR26xx
driver on an Existing System". Overwrite the driver file in the directory "/lib/
modules/`uname –r`/kernel/drivers/scsi/".
#cp –f /tmp/rr26xx.ko /lib/modules/'uname –r'/kernel/drivers/scsi/
2. If you are using a system installed to RR26xx controller, you can update the driver
file in the directory "/lib/modules/`uname –r`/updates/", then update the initrd
file.
#cp –f /tmp/rr26xx.ko /lib/modules/'uname –r'/updates/
#mkinitrd initrd-'uname –r'.img 'uname –r'
If you are using lilo to boot your system, use "lilo" to reinstall the RAM disk:
#
lilo
6 - Installing RAID Management Software
HighPoint RAID Management Software is used to configure and keep track of your
hard disks and RAID arrays attached to RR26xx controller. Installation of the manage-
ment software is optional but recommended.
